I agree big bucks are roaming in all states. I had a farm I leased here in New Jersey for a few years, and lost it due to the farmer selling it. Few years before I leased it, a buck with above averge 8 point rack was shot in late December, it dressed out at 252lbs. thats a 300lb deer, and maybe even bigger, cause it most of lost some weight during the Rut.
The next year which was either 1995 or 1996 Febuary when we got that huge snowfall of 3 plus feet. It was the morning few hours before the storm hit, I went up there to get my treestands out while walking back to my truck, I found the right side of a rack, it had 8 points and was thick, couldn't get my index finger and my thumb to touch around the base, then I found the left matching side, also 8 points with a drop tine, the rightside weighed 4lbs, the leftside 4.5lbs.
Later that year, I was hunting on top of this mountain on opening day of archery, at 8 am I see deer coming right to me, 1st one was a 8 pointer 120 class, after that another 8 pointer little bigger, 3rd was a 9 pointer thicker, and wider, 4th was a big 10, and the 5th was i assume it was that deer cause all I saw was a droptine, thick rack, and when he walked you could see how muscular he was, never got a shot at him.
Later that year the care taker for the farm next to ours shot a buck that was a state record for muzzleloader, he showed me the pictures it wasn't the buck I saw, then he mentioned that he saw a bigger buck a few times coming from our farm, and that buck was huge.
The rack was roughed green scored 192" non-typical, most likey its alittle smaller, but still a great buck for any state, but people still say that NJ deer dont get that big.
Also I love when I hear black bears dont get over 500lbs. Why isnt a few NJ bears harvested last year where well over 600lbs, and that PA had alot over the 600lbs.
